Understanding CNC Milling - Thomasnet

The process employs single-angle milling cutters—angled based on the particular design being machined—to produce angular features, such as chamfers, serrations, and grooves. One common application of angular milling is the production of dovetails, which employs 45°, 50°, 55°, or 60° dovetail cutters based on the design of the dovetail.

10 Types Of Milling Machine accessories and Attachments

A vertical attachment can convert a horizontal milling machine into a vertical milling machine by orienting the cutting spindle axis from horizontal to vertical for performing specific operations. It consists of a right angle gearbox, which is attached to the nose of the horizontal milling spindle by bolting it on to the column face.

Historically: How to Site a Mill - Angelfire

The vertical mill wheel made it necessary to build a gear system to change the horizontal rotation of the main shaft into a vertical motion that could be used inside the mill to power the millstones. Introduction to Milling Tools and Their Application

Ball end mills produce a radius at the bottom of pockets and slots. Ball end mills are used for contour milling, shallow slotting, contour milling and pocketing applications. Flutes Spiral-shaped cutting edges are cut into the side of the end mill to provide a path for chips to escape when an end mill is down in a slot or a pocket.

Wind Turbines - an overview | ScienceDirect Topics

The Savonius wind turbine is a simple vertical axis wind machine invented by Sigurd J. Savonius in 1922. In its original design, it was made with two half-cylindrical blades arranged in an 'S' shape. The convex side of one half-cylinder and the concave side of the other face the wind at the same time as shown in Figure 26.

Milling Process, Defects, Equipment

During milling, the cutter rotates along a horizontal axis and the side of the cutter removes material from the workpiece. A vertical milling machine, on the other hand, orients the cutter vertically. The cutter is secured inside a piece called a collet, which is then attached to the vertically oriented spindle.
